Rigel posted:

No. He could probably run a business as president too, as long as he doesn't profit from foreign governments (lol) In practice we ask presidents to put everything they own in a blind trust after they are elected so that they don't have a bias while serving as president, but Trump is an evil corrupt grifting monster.

The issue with this hotel is that we all pretty much know (but may not be able to prove) that there was a deal struck between Putin and Trump. If Trump obeys Putin, then he'll get his hotel in Moscow. This was back when Trump didn't think anyone would care about Russia, but when Russia collusion blew up on him he stopped his hotel project..... for now. Undoubtably he's hoping Putin will enrich him when he no longer has to care about scandals.

as a friendly pedantic correction, domestic emoluments are also barred by the Constitution and the subject of multiple major lawsuits right now - while operating a business domestically isn't illegal in itself, profiting from it because of your status as president is. (and, as we're seeing with his hotel in DC, it's very hard to extricate normal business from people who want to stay at your place to curry favor with you - the court is about to set a discovery schedule in this case, so we'll hear much more on this topic in 2019)

but like with foreign ones, it's another situation where there is literally no case law because no president has ever brazenly refused to divest before
